As we complete the final week of the fall 2016 semester, PA students will definitely be ready to head home for a well-deserved break with family and friends. We will all welcome the change of pace the holiday break brings.
This fall we have increased our class size to 75 students in the experiential year to match the 75 students in the didactic year. Countless alumni have served as mentors or worked with our students as preceptors. Alumni continue to positively impact our students—and we cannot thank you enough.
Here is a quick snapshot of a few PA Program highlights over the past few months:
- We prepared for and successfully completed a planned site visit by the Accreditation Review Commission on Education for the Physician Assistant in September.
- Ten Butler University faculty participated in the PAEA Education Forum in Minneapolis in October.
- More than 50 volunteers interviewed over 140 candidates for admission to our program in October.
- Dedicated alumni and friends donated 41 white coats to MPAS-1 students for our White Coat Ceremony in November.
- The Butler University PA students won the 3rd annual Indiana Academy of PAs Challenge Bowl in November—make that three wins in a row!
- MPAS-1 students educated over 300 third and fourth grade elementary students on how the body works and how to keep healthy by participating in Physiology Understanding Week 2016 in November.
Yes, we have been busy! Thank you for your continued support this year and best wishes, as we bring this semester to a successful close.
